Quick Hits: NHL Owners Not Keen on the Olympics and Athanasiou Set to Return Against the Blue Jackets

‘Strong negative sentiment’ to Olympics from NHL owners | TSN

No decision yet on whether NHL players can participate in the 2018 Olympics, but, owners are not keen on the idea of sending their players to South Korea.

Although there was no formal vote taken on the first day of the board of governors meeting, the owners are described as being “fatigued” by the last five rounds of Olympics and having a “strong negative sentiment” towards sending their players off yet again.

Bettman said owners remain concerned about the impact of shutting down the season for two-and-a-half weeks to attend the Olympics. A compressed schedule posed potentially greater risks to players with regard to injury. Then there was the all-too-obvious risk of players getting hurt while representing their countries at the Games, hurting their respective NHL teams.

The NHL owners are citing concerns about shutting the season down, players sustaining injuries and a compressed season. However, this is ultimately a money issue as the NHL does not benefit in any way from Olympics merchandising and the marketing of its players playing for their home counties.  On top of that, the IOC doesn’t want to pay any expenses related to insurance, travel and accommodation for NHL players.

It’s a business concern, but, either way, it is unlikely to sit well with players who want to go play in the Olympics and represent their countries.

Detroit Red Wings regain speedy Andreas Athanasiou | Detroit Free Press

Great news Red Wings fans, AA is set to return to the line up tomorrow against the Blue Jackets!

“I haven’t had any problems with my stride. It’s definitely one of the biggest parts of my game, is skating, so I had to make sure I felt comfortable with it and can skate like I did before.”

After missing four weeks with a sprained knee, it seems like he’s back in fighting form.

His return is timely as the Red Wings enter their longest home stand of the season and have a chance to rack up some points heading into the Holidays.
